Get help managing stress with Calm

Calm is a mindfulness app that features pre-recorded audio content designed to help manage stress, anxiety and insomnia. Features include meditation instruction, sleep aides, music for relaxation, video lessons on mindful movement and gentle stretching, audio programs taught by world-renowned mindfulness experts, and nature scenes and sounds. Discover how micro-changes can make a difference with SPOTLYFE

SPOTLYFE is an app that helps users reflect on their quality of life in a few key areas — including work, life and self — and take small actions to improve in the areas that matter most to them. SPOTLYFE helps users pause, assess and make micro-changes that can lead to big improvements in various aspects of life over time.
